As the Senior Financial Analyst for Product at Converse, you will join one of the most iconic global consumer brands. You'll actively support the Product Finance team in analyzing, compiling, summarizing and interpreting financial results with business leaders to drive growth and profitability. You will help the product teams in hitting their unit, revenue, and margin goals by performing analysis that aids in the decision-making process, outline investment scenarios, identify trends/risks/opportunities in the portfolio and help create action plans that mitigate risk and leverage opportunities.

- Partner cross functionally (product, design, merchandising, costing, demand planning, geo & global finance, etc.) to track and evaluate margin attainment each season and work with the Product teams on scenario plans to improve margins through the product lens

- Help translate product strategies into financial goals and help set seasonal margin targets

- Help ensure product lines deliver against growth and profitability objectives

- Partner with geography teams to ensure marketplace plan is aligned with the global product strategy Leverage insights across product, brand, and marketplace to information strategies, plans, and franchise management

- Support and be a key team member to the Footwear & Apparel teams

- Perform analysis that aids in the decision-making process and helps improve profitability for current franchises, as well as on new business opportunities

- Conduct ad-hoc analysis in support of strategic initiatives and improving profitability.

- In addition, you'll work towards streamlining processes and tools in respect to business planning, aiming to improve efficiencies without sacrificing quality

To succeed in the role, you must be a self-starter who possesses excellent analytical skills, attention to detail and a strong work ethic.

WHAT YOU BRING TO CONVERSE
-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, Business or a closely related field

- MBA in Finance, Economics or related field is a plus

- Minimum of 5 years of experience in finance, financial/strategic planning, investment analysis, economic profit analysis, accounting and/or budgeting preferred

- Knowledge of footwear or apparel sourcing, processes and events from product concept to delivery is a plus

- Exceptional analytical and problem-solving skills while being independent and resourceful

- Demonstrated ability to complete quantitative and qualitative analysis and to run financial models

- Strong written and verbal communication/influencing skills

- Advanced proficiency with Excel and PowerPoint

- Strong information seeking skills and drive to make things happen

- Strong cross-functional collaboration skills

- Ability to exercise high degree of professionalism

- Innate desire to continuously explore, learn, and exercise intellectual curiosity
